Sangha Renewables, a company that combines renewable energy with bitcoin mining, has started construction on a 19.9-megawatt (MW) mining facility powered 100% by solar energy. This is a big step towards making bitcoin mining cleaner, cheaper and more efficient.
The mining site is in West Texas, a region known for its strong solar and growing bitcoin mining presence.
What’s unique about this project is the “behind-the-meter” setup — the facility will draw power directly from a nearby solar site instead of the grid. This avoids some of the costs and inefficiencies of traditional energy sourcing.
The solar site where the mining facility is located has been operational for a few years. But it’s faced challenges like grid congestion and negative energy pricing – times when there’s too much energy and prices go below zero.
Sangha’s new mining operation will solve this problem by being a flexible energy consumer. When the grid has excess energy, Sangha can use it to mine bitcoin, helping to stabilize the grid and put otherwise wasted energy to work.

“This is a win-win-win,” said Spencer Marr, co-founder and CEO of Sangha Renewables. “The IPP (independent power producer) earns more per megawatt-hour, our investors gain exposure to low-cost bitcoin production, and we deliver grid-stabilizing load where it’s needed most.”
In addition to the tech innovation, Sangha is also changing the way people can invest in bitcoin mining.
The company just raised $14 million of its $17 million target to fund the construction and operation of the Texas facility.
Unlike traditional investments in mining companies or digital asset stocks, Sangha allows accredited investors to invest directly in the infrastructure itself through special purpose vehicles (SPVs).
Investors can put in cash or bitcoin and get ongoing payouts in bitcoin that are “well below the market price,” according to Marr. This means instead of buying bitcoin on the open market, investors are essentially earning it through the mining activity powered by renewable energy.
“Sangha is not just building bitcoin mining sites—we’re building a new model for how capital flows in and out of Bitcoin,” Marr said.
“By applying a project finance structure honed-in the renewable energy and real estate sectors, we enable investors to participate directly in productive assets—without intermediaries, speculative equities, or inefficiencies of datacenter hosting.”
Sangha’s financial and operational model uses advanced forecasting tools.
These tools allow forecasting of energy prices and bitcoin mining profitability down to 15-minute intervals. This enables the company to decide when to run the mining rigs for maximum efficiency and return on investment.
This Texas facility is a proof-of-concept. If it works, it will open the door for others across the U.S.
Sangha believes many underutilized renewable energy sites could benefit from this kind of setup, especially in areas that produce more energy than the grid can handle.
Using a capital-efficient, investor-aligned model and working with independent power producers (IPPs) Sangha plans to scale this nationwide. The facility will be fully operational by Q3 2025.
